首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在AVAudioFoundation中跟踪循环的数量

在AVAudioFoundation中跟踪循环的数量可以通过以下步骤实现:

  1. 创建一个计数器变量,用于记录循环的数量。
  2. 在循环开始之前,将计数器变量初始化为0。
  3. 在每次循环迭代时,将计数器变量加1。
  4. 在循环结束后,可以通过读取计数器变量的值来获取循环的数量。

AVAudioFoundation是苹果的音频框架,用于处理音频数据和实现音频功能。它提供了一组类和方法,可以进行音频录制、播放、编辑和处理等操作。

跟踪循环的数量在音频处理中很常见,特别是在处理音频文件或流时。通过跟踪循环的数量,可以实现对音频数据的精确控制和处理。

以下是一个示例代码片段,展示了如何在AVAudioFoundation中跟踪循环的数量:

代码语言:swift
复制
import AVFoundation

let totalLoops = 10
var loopCount = 0

while loopCount < totalLoops {
    // 在这里执行循环的操作
    
    loopCount += 1
}

print("循环的数量:\(loopCount)")

在上述示例中,我们使用了一个while循环来模拟循环的操作。在每次循环迭代时,将计数器变量loopCount加1。最后,通过打印计数器变量的值,我们可以得到循环的数量。

腾讯云提供了一系列与音视频处理相关的产品和服务,例如腾讯云音视频处理(MPS)和腾讯云音视频通信(TRTC)。这些产品可以帮助开发者实现音视频的录制、转码、编辑、直播等功能。您可以访问腾讯云官方网站了解更多关于这些产品的详细信息和使用方法。

腾讯云音视频处理(MPS)产品介绍:https://cloud.tencent.com/product/mps

腾讯云音视频通信(TRTC)产品介绍:https://cloud.tencent.com/product/trtc

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券